Mono County, California: commercial real estate data.
Mono County, California has a population of 13,148 across 3,049 square miles, down 1.6 percent since the 2020 census base. County output reached $1.56 bn in 2024, 627 establishments operate here, and the SBA record carries 24 7(a) approvals worth $25.5 m.

Is Mono County growing
- Population change since the 2020 census base-1.55 percent
- Census 2020 base population13,196
- Births, 202495
- Deaths, 202476
- Natural change, 202419
- Net domestic migration, 2024-460
- Net international migration, 2024223
- Total net migration, 2024-237
- Cumulative net domestic migration, 2021 to 2024-1,015
- Rank by growth among US county-equivalents2371st
The county has lost 1.55 percent of its population since the 2020 census base. Births exceeded deaths in 2024 but more people left than arrived, so the population is being sustained internally rather than attracting.
US Census Bureau, Population Estimates Program, Vintage 2024, Vintage 2024, estimates 2020 to 2024.

What the Mono County economy runs on
- County GDP, 2024$1.56 bn
- County GDP, 2023$1.49 bn
- GDP change, 2023 to 20244.8 percent
- GDP change over five years57.6 percent
- Rank by GDP among California counties48th
- Rank by GDP among US county-equivalents1476th
- GDP per resident$118,998
Output grew 4.8 percent in the latest year and 57.6 percent over five, which is the trend line a lender will read behind any single year figure.
US Bureau of Economic Analysis, Regional, table CAGDP2, CAGDP2, through 2024.

What is being built in Mono County
- Housing units authorised by permit, 2024125
- Declared construction value permitted$31.5 m
- Single family units authorised49
- Multifamily units authorised76
- Multifamily share of units60.8 percent
- Average declared value per unit$251,649
- Units authorised per 1,000 households21.8
Multifamily is 60.8 percent of units authorised, so the pipeline is being built for renters rather than buyers.
US Census Bureau, Building Permits Survey, 2024 annual.

How much SBA lending happens in Mono County
- 7(a) approvals recorded24
- 7(a) gross approval dollars$25.5 m
- Average 7(a) approval$1,063,008
- Median 7(a) approval$828,700
- 10th percentile approval$150,000
- 90th percentile approval$2,713,000
- Largest single approval$3,360,000
- Jobs reported supported, 7(a)278
- Jobs per approval11.6
- Distinct 7(a) lenders active15
- Distinct industries receiving approvals19
- Median 7(a) term300 months
- Share of loans on real estate terms, 240 months or longer58.3 percent
- Loans on real estate terms14
- Loans on working capital terms, 120 months or shorter9
- Franchise loans1
- Franchise share of approvals4.2 percent
- Leading industry by approval countBreweries (3)
- Most active lenderU.S. Bank, National Association (6)
- 504 approvals recorded13
- 504 gross approval dollars$11.9 m
- Average 504 approval$916,077
- Median 504 approval$434,000
- Distinct CDCs active7
- 504 jobs per approval7.5
- 504 jobs per million dollars approved8.2
- Most active CDCMortgage Capital Development Corporation (5)
- 7(a) share of SBA approvals64.9 percent
- Combined SBA approval dollars$37.4 m
The average approval of $1,063,008 sits close to the median of $828,700, so lending here is fairly evenly sized rather than driven by a few large deals. 58.3 percent of approvals run on real estate terms of 240 months or more, so this is a market where SBA credit is buying buildings, not just funding operations.
US Small Business Administration, 7(a) FOIA release, FY2020 to FY2026 year to date, as of 2026-06-30. US Small Business Administration, 504 FOIA release, FY2010 to FY2026 year to date, as of 2026-06-30.
